Today in History

1976:
Patrick Hillery becomes the sixth President of Ireland.

1947:
Tennessee Williams' play A Streetcar Named Desire opens on Broadway.

1944:
Civil war breaks out in a newly-liberated Greece, between Communists and royalists.

1917:
After nearly 20 years of planning and construction, the Quebec Bridge opens to traffic (the bridge partially collapsed on August 29, 1907 and September 11, 1916).

1828:
U.S. presidential election, 1828: Challenger Andrew Jackson beats incumbent John Quincy Adams and is elected President of the United States.
